Pokémon: Let’s Go Pikachu

FYI we got this game when we we got our Switch and it sat, untouched, for YEARS, until I finally picked it up a few months ago. Honestly, I REALLY enjoyed it! BUT… the first 30 minutes to an hour are very poorly done, and are soooo boring. After that it hooked me.

As someone who’s favorite game in the series is the original Pokémon Red, I think this remake was quite well done. It looks great (much better than Sword / Shield in my opinion), and really trims out a lot of the fluff and grind of the classic games.

Also if he’s playing, you can use the second controller to join him and casually help him catch and battle Pokémon. It’s cute. :)

The Guardian Legend for NES. I never heard of it until about a month ago and I am OBSESSED. I played through it on an emulator, bought the cartridge, and now I’m playing through it again on an NES. It’s a combination of Zelda 1 exploration and a vertical shoot 'em up with a dash of metroidvania, set on a futuristic space station. I can go on and on about how good it is so I’m working on a long form review as I play through it again.

This sounds like a fun project! :) I’ve only played one game in this genre, Cave Noire for Game Boy. It has randomly generated dungeons. It’s turn based. There’s no stats to level up, instead the player just has to improve their own gameplay strategy. There’s 40 stages (to put it simply), each getting a little harder. After you beat a stage the game saves and you never have to play that one again. How would you classify it?
